Output e96f1740bedc95240fca6480a87bdb4e46b5f016ed2d4e21336b25ad7bc40d3d:4

value
20414
script pubkey
OP_HASH160 OP_PUSHBYTES_20 646432e2d81f033d5dcc4ebfa76e11fd05dcc48e OP_EQUAL
address
3AqqXfDLGRGGZgB594yPSUqhjdmuc4RXD2
transaction
e96f1740bedc95240fca6480a87bdb4e46b5f016ed2d4e21336b25ad7bc40d3d
confirmations
4822
spent
true